Top 7 Elopement Photography locations in Edinburgh
1. The Royal Mile
It’s the iconic area in the heart of the Old Town. The Royal Mile starts from the Lawnmarket, goes over the High Street with spectacular St Giles Cathedral and ends with the Palace of Holyroodhouse.
2. Dunbars Close Garden
It’s a part of The Royal Mile, but it’s such a wonderful hidden gem it’s worth mentioning on its own. Dunbars Close Garden is located at the lower end of High Street, and it’s open to the general public. It’s a nice and usually quiet green asylum in the centre of Old Town. Perfect for an elopement wedding ceremony, if you will.
3. Dean Village
Located at the West End part of Edinburgh City, it’s a picturesque place by the Water of Leith. The Dean Village, located in the valley is one of the most romantic Elopement Photography locations in Edinburgh.
4. The Vennel Viewpoint
Also known as the Vennel Steps with the most epic view over Edinburg Castle – the capital’s centrepiece erected on the volcanic rock. It’s a favourite spot amongst photographers.
5. Calton Hill
Calton Hill, located in Central Edinburgh. With grassy slopes and panoramic views. Like Edinburgh Castle, rests on an extinct volcano. It’s a great, open space for walking and great photography with city backdrops and the Arthur’s Seat hill.
6. Holyrood Park
It’s a large, natural area with green hills. Arthur’s Seat is a part of Holyrood Park, great for hiking and easy parking. St Anthony’s Chapel ruins are the iconic spot for the elopement ceremony.
7. Circus Lane
One, if not the prettiest streets in the UK, Circus Lane is worth paying a visit for the Elopement Photography locations in Edinburgh. There’s something about that short lane, hard to define. Georgian houses with cobblestones just make this place very pleasing to the photographic eye.
